What you get to do:

Stream 1 Engineering Project

Focus on management and design work for individual engineering projects. This includes designing sitespecific upgrades replacements and new installations for the natural gas system.

Typical Tasks:

Stream 2 Engineering Strategy & Business Optimization

Focus on supporting business strategy and optimization for the natural gas business unit. This includes improvements through process automation data management and analytics.

Typical Tasks:

Stream 3 Engineering Field Support

Focus on direct support to construction and operations. In this stream you will have the opportunity to explore the connection between field groups and all engineering groups within the business unit.

Typical Tasks:

Stream 4 Engineering System Design & Innovation

Focus on company strategies surrounding technical and economic analysis of current and future pipeline systems equipment and materials.

ATCO Gas & Pipelines is part of ATCO Ltd. With approximately 6000 employees and assets of $23 billion ATCO is a diversified global holding corporation with investments in Structures & Logistics (workforce housing innovative modular facilities construction site support services and logistics and operations management) Energy Infrastructure (electricity generation transmission and distribution; natural gas transmission distribution and infrastructure development; energy storage and industrial water solutions; and electricity and natural gas retail sales) Transportation (ports and transportation logistics) and Commercial Real Estate.
